Hi all,



We have a new puppy and need some advice. She is a 4 1/2 month old black lab puppy. She is adorable and we love her to pieces. She was quite easy to house train but now I have the issue of her scratching at the doors to go in and out. I would much prefer her to bark to let us know of her need to go in and out. I try and catch her before she scratches to go out and tell her to "talk" and she does give us a bark and we then let her out. It's when she wants in that is a little harder, we are not always out with her to catch her at the right time and so all she does to come in is scratch. Does anyone have any advice for me before my doors are ruined.

Default Scratching on the doors

Take her to the vet and have them short clip her nails. I wouldn't try this yourself, because giong too short can hurt them. Not only will this cause less damage to your doors, but the feeling will bother the dog and it will stop (this works for digging as well). Get her something else to let you know she needs to go. They make doorbells for dogs. It doesn't take much time at all for you dog to catch on to this. Help them ring the doorbell each time before you take them out. Be careful however... they could use this against you anytime they want your attention Good Luck!
